更新时间:2022-09-04 08:25:25
开发者学堂课程【JavaScript 入门与实战:布尔类型转换】学习笔记,与课程紧密联系,让用户快速学习知识。
课程地址:https://developer.aliyun.com/learning/course/582/detail/8017
目录
一、范例
二、转换分析
其他类型转换为布尔类型
< !DOCTYPE html>
meta charset="UTF-8">
Document
</span></code></div><div data-lake-id="76da2e9004b7a26a0a72021f47ba2e8e"><code><span class="lake-fontsize-1515">v</span></code><code><span class="lake-fontsize-1515">ar</span></code><code><span class="lake-fontsize-1515"> a =Boolean(</span></code><code><span class="lake-fontsize-1515">‘</span></code><code><span class="lake-fontsize-1515">0</span></code><code><span class="lake-fontsize-1515">’</span></code><code><span class="lake-fontsize-1515">;</span></code></div><div data-lake-id="651e069ce4a9cc1ea805702611b601b7"><code><span class="lake-fontsize-1515">var b =</span></code><code><span class="lake-fontsize-1515">Boolean</span></code><code><span class="lake-fontsize-1515">(0);</span></code></div><div data-lake-id="13b11f9e7530d9c1c3674725654b2353"><code><span class="lake-fontsize-1515">var c =</span></code><code><span class="lake-fontsize-1515">Boolean</span></code><code><span class="lake-fontsize-1515">(</span></code><code><span class="lake-fontsize-1515">‘</span></code><code><span class="lake-fontsize-1515">2</span></code><code><span class="lake-fontsize-1515">’</span></code><code><span class="lake-fontsize-1515">);</span></code></div><div data-lake-id="e34d068e2933b27ad3b6eb44070e24cd"><code><span class="lake-fontsize-1515">var d =Boolean(null);</span></code></div><div data-lake-id="bdfb076f40e817543628c6962da37a38"><code><span class="lake-fontsize-1515">var e =Boolean(underfined)</span></code></div><div data-lake-id="4bd8477e24f5d598e81df56dd54aac1d"><code><span class="lake-fontsize-1515">var f =Boolean(</span></code><code><span class="lake-fontsize-1515">‘’</span></code><code><span class="lake-fontsize-1515">)</span></code></div><div data-lake-id="f0521cc9c6eae1bf25314a5b0acc77c6"><code><span class="lake-fontsize-1515">console.log(a,b,c,d,e)</span></code></div><div data-lake-id="df5a238cfe16fc15a94c24695aa321d2"><code><span class="lake-fontsize-1515">
a 的值为 ture:字符串有内容
b 的值是 false
c 的值为 ture
d 的值是 false
e 的值是 false
f 的值是 false
字符串里只要有内容转化成布尔型就变成 ture,布尔类型只有这一种转换方式